Position: Consultant Medicine Doctor (Acute)
Location: Essex, United Kingdom
Contract: 3 Months, Monday – Friday, 09:00 – 17:00
Start Date: ASAP (Flexible for the Right Candidate)
Accommodation: On-Site Accommodation Available

What We’re Looking For:
- GMC License: You must hold a valid GMC license, ensuring your eligibility to practice medicine in the UK.
- UK Experience: A minimum of 6 months of UK experience is required, showcasing your familiarity with the local healthcare system.
- CCT (Preferred): While not essential, having a Certificate of Completion of Training (CCT) would be a bonus.
